Mahamadou Dembélé is a 27-year-old football player who plays as a defender for KF Tirana, born on 10 de abril de 1999, who is right-footed. Mahamadou Dembélé currently plays for KF Tirana.

Mahamadou Dembélé's career has also included time at KF Tirana, RFC Seraing, Troyes, Pau, Troyes B, Fortuna Sittard, FC Liefering, Salzburg, and Paris Saint Germain B.

On the international stage, Mahamadou Dembélé has represented France U20, France U19, and France U17.

Throughout their career, Mahamadou Dembélé has won 2 titles: Bundesliga (2017/2018) with Salzburg and Championnat National U19 (2015/2016) with Paris Saint Germain U19.
